Abu Dhabi 6/30/16 (Day five)

Day five I slept late because we were out so late the night before, but Ray had planned for us a desert safari. We got picked up at 5 in a Land Rover type jeep that then drove us out about 45 minutes away from central Abu Dhabi. Of course I know that Abu Dhabi is the desert, but it truly doesn’t look like it, it’s so modernized, so it was so cool to see sand dunes and even wild camels by the side of the road as we were driving out to our safari. And the first stop on our trip was a camel “farm” (that was really just camels out in the open but watched over by some men) that we were allowed to greet and pet. Being an animal lover, this thrilled me! 

While we were petting the camels our jeeps were getting ready (letting air out of the tires) for our adventure. We got back in the cars, buckled up, grabbed hold of the flip bars and were off, the drivers took us up and down, made sharp turns, took us to the top and side of dunes where I was sure we would flip over…I’d include videos but I don’t know how on here. It was awesome and I loved every minute!

It was also just so beautiful, we stopped at the top of one dune and took pics and then continued on. The ride lasted about 30-45 minutes. Then we arrived at our dinner spot, there were drinks, a falcon, 4 wheeler rides, sand boarding, and I rode my first camel!

We had a buffet dinner, there was a henna artist and finally shisha. What a wonderful night! I recommend this to everyone traveling to Abu Dhabi/ Dubai.
